Moodle Plugins DirectoryEdit

The Moodle Plugins Directory serves as the official gateway for extending the Moodle learning management system with third-party modules. It functions as both a distribution point and a trust layer, letting schools, universities, and training providers browse, evaluate, and install plugins that add capabilities to Moodle. Because Moodle runs in diverse educational environments, the directory plays a crucial role in balancing openness with reliability, allowing institutions to tailor features such as assessment, collaboration, analytics, authentication, and integration with external systems. Most plugins are released under open-source licenses, typically aligning with the GNU General Public License or similar terms that emphasize community collaboration and cost efficiency.

The directory is embedded in the broader Moodle ecosystem, which emphasizes accessibility, interoperability, and a pragmatic approach to technology in education. Users can find plugins across a range of categories—from activity modules that extend how students engage with course content to blocks that customize the user interface, and from filters that tweak content presentation to authentication and reporting tools that help schools manage large enrollments. The open nature of the ecosystem makes it easier for smaller developers to contribute, which can spur competition, innovation, and price discipline.

Overview

  • Structure and purpose
    • The Moodle Plugins Directory is organized to help educators locate tools that address specific teaching and administrative needs. It aggregates metadata, version compatibility notes, and user reviews to aid decision-making. Moodle users can explore plugins by category, popularity, and recency, then read documentation and installation instructions before trying a plugin in a test environment.
  • Submission and governance
    • Plugins come from a mix of individual developers, small firms, and institutional teams. Submitting a plugin involves providing documentation, version requirements, and security disclosures. The directory’s governance aims to keep quality at a baseline while preserving flexibility for experimentation, with a review process designed to catch obvious issues and ensure compatibility with current Moodle releases. The relationship between the core project and plugins is one of shared responsibility, not centralized control, which helps keep costs down and innovation flowing. For terms and licensing, see GNU General Public License.
  • Compatibility and maintenance
    • Moodle releases periodic updates, and plugin authors must maintain compatibility with supported versions. The directory typically notes which Moodle versions a plugin supports, along with any known issues. Ongoing maintenance—patching security vulnerabilities, updating dependencies, and ensuring compatibility with new Moodle features—depends on the plugin author and, in some cases, on community-driven support. Readers can consult Software security guidance and Privacy considerations when evaluating plugins.

Development, quality, and security

  • Open-source foundations
    • The directory benefits from an open-source environment where code is visible to users and reviewers. This transparency helps institutions assess reliability and security posture, and it also enables independent audits and community feedback. See Open source and GNU General Public License for the licensing framework that underpins much of the ecosystem.
  • Vetting and risk management
    • While the directory offers a first line of defense through documentation and reported compatibility, it does not remove all risk. Institutions often perform local testing, sandbox deployments, and staged rollouts before wide-scale use. Security-conscious buyers look for plugins with recent security updates, clear vulnerability handling, and a defensible maintenance plan. See Software security for context on how plugins may be evaluated from a risk perspective.
  • Privacy and data handling
    • Plugins differ in how they access and process data within Moodle. Evaluating data flows, storage practices, and third-party integrations is essential for compliance with institutional policies and legal requirements. Privacy considerations are part of the due diligence educators should perform when selecting plugins; see Privacy for a broader framework.

Economic and organizational considerations

  • Market dynamics and developer incentives
    • The Directory supports a marketplace-like environment where small developers can reach thousands of Moodle users. While many plugins remain free, there is also space for paid support, customization services, and premium features. This mix can lower total cost of ownership for institutions relative to bespoke, in-house development, while also providing a clear path to professional services for busy schools. See Open source and Vendor lock-in for related discussions.
  • Reliability, support, and portability
    • Because institutions rely on Moodle for critical education processes, there is a premium on plugins that offer solid maintenance, responsive support, and clear upgrade paths. A robust plugin ecosystem reduces the risk of single-vendor dependence and helps schools avoid being stranded if a third-party tool changes direction. The balance between community-driven support and formal vendor support is a recurring topic in discussions about the Directory.

Controversies and debates

  • Openness vs. quality control
    • Critics sometimes argue that an expansive, relatively lightweight governance model can let questionable plugins proliferate, creating security and stability concerns. Proponents counter that the open ecosystem remains safer when it emphasizes transparency, peer reviews, and straightforward documentation rather than heavy-handed exclusivity. The right approach, in this view, blends practical governance with a preference for market-based discipline: users choose, and reliable plugins gain traction through positive feedback and consistent updates.
  • Innovation vs. standardization
    • Some observers worry that too much emphasis on a central catalog could stifle novel approaches to pedagogy or integration. Advocates of the Directory contend that common standards and a shared security baseline actually enable wider experimentation by reducing integration risk and lowering friction for new ideas to reach classrooms. From a pragmatic standpoint, interoperability and predictable upgrades tend to deliver more value than rigid, one-size-fits-all mandates.
  • Woke criticisms and practical counterpoints
    • In debates about educational technology, some critics accuse platforms of privileging certain agendas in design, accessibility, or content curation. A practical, market-minded take emphasizes that accessibility and inclusive design are not primarily ideological constraints but common-sense requirements that expand a platform’s usefulness and reduce legal and operational risk. When critics label these considerations as politically driven, the counterpoint is that robust usability, data protection, and scalability benefit every institution regardless of ideology, and that focusing on performance and resilience often yields more tangible educational outcomes than symbolic debates. In this framing, concerns about excessive political influence are seen as distractions from fundamentals like security, reliability, and value for money.

See also